How Many People Are Named Pheonyx?

An estimated 25 people in the United States have the first name Pheonyx. It is used for both genders, with 76.0% female. The average bearer is 5 years old, and Pheonyx peaked in popularity in 2022 with 7 births that year.

Gender Distribution for Pheonyx

Pheonyx is a genuinely unisex name, used for both males (24.0%) and females (76.0%). Out of 25 total births registered, 6 were male and 19 were female.

Where does this data come from?

Our estimates use Social Security Administration birth records (1880 to 2024), adjusted for survival using CDC 2023 life tables broken down by sex. The U.S. population figure (342,754,338) is from the Census Bureau's July 2025 estimate. Full methodology.
